Final Fantasy Resonance Signals Square Enix's Shift to HD-2D as Core Strategy

Final Fantasy Resonance launches October 22 on Switch and PC as the first mainline Final Fantasy to use HD-2D, a visual style blending pixel art with 3D depth that debuted in Octopath Traveler. Seven titles have shipped in the format since then. Applying it to the franchise's flagship IP signals that HD-2D has moved from niche experiment to permanent production strategy.
